OSDN Git Service

2009-11-17 Nathan Sidwell <nathan@codesourcery.com>
authormkuvyrkov <mkuvyrkov>
Wed, 18 Nov 2009 03:06:45 +0000 (03:06 +0000)
committermkuvyrkov <mkuvyrkov>
Wed, 18 Nov 2009 03:06:45 +0000 (03:06 +0000)
* features/m68k-core.xml: New file.

2009-11-17  Nathan Sidwell  <nathan@codesourcery.com>

* gdb.xml/tdesc-regs.exp: Use for m68k.

gdb/ChangeLog
gdb/features/m68k-core.xml [new file with mode: 0644]
gdb/testsuite/ChangeLog
gdb/testsuite/gdb.xml/tdesc-regs.exp

index e90740b..abfe2dd 100644 (file)
@@ -1,5 +1,9 @@
 2009-11-17  Nathan Sidwell  <nathan@codesourcery.com>
 
+       * features/m68k-core.xml: New file.
+
+2009-11-17  Nathan Sidwell  <nathan@codesourcery.com>
+
        * regformats/reg-cf.dat: New file.
 
 2009-11-17  Daniel Jacobowitz  <dan@codesourcery.com>
diff --git a/gdb/features/m68k-core.xml b/gdb/features/m68k-core.xml
new file mode 100644 (file)
index 0000000..f0b3d30
--- /dev/null
@@ -0,0 +1,24 @@
+<?xml version="1.0"?>
+<!DOCTYPE feature SYSTEM "gdb-target.dtd">
+<feature name="org.gnu.gdb.coldfire.core">
+  <reg name="d0" bitsize="32"/>
+  <reg name="d1" bitsize="32"/>
+  <reg name="d2" bitsize="32"/>
+  <reg name="d3" bitsize="32"/>
+  <reg name="d4" bitsize="32"/>
+  <reg name="d5" bitsize="32"/>
+  <reg name="d6" bitsize="32"/>
+  <reg name="d7" bitsize="32"/>
+  <reg name="a0" bitsize="32" type="data_ptr"/>
+  <reg name="a1" bitsize="32" type="data_ptr"/>
+  <reg name="a2" bitsize="32" type="data_ptr"/>
+  <reg name="a3" bitsize="32" type="data_ptr"/>
+  <reg name="a4" bitsize="32" type="data_ptr"/>
+  <reg name="a5" bitsize="32" type="data_ptr"/>
+  <reg name="fp" bitsize="32" type="data_ptr"/>
+  <reg name="sp" bitsize="32" type="data_ptr"/>
+
+  <reg name="ps" bitsize="32"/>
+  <reg name="pc" bitsize="32" type="code_ptr"/>
+
+</feature>
index 64eb802..50c6fb7 100644 (file)
@@ -1,3 +1,7 @@
+2009-11-17  Nathan Sidwell  <nathan@codesourcery.com>
+
+       * gdb.xml/tdesc-regs.exp: Use for m68k.
+
 2009-11-15  Pedro Alves  <pedro@codesourcery.com>
 
        * gdb.base/watch-vfork.c, gdb.base/watch-vfork.exp: New files.
index cc61cd0..958b18f 100644 (file)
@@ -32,6 +32,9 @@ switch -glob -- [istarget] {
     "xscale-*-*" {
         set core-regs {arm-core.xml}
     }
+    "*m68k-*-*" {
+        set core-regs {m68k-core.xml}
+    }
     "mips*-*-*" {
        set core-regs {mips-cpu.xml mips-cp0.xml mips-fpu.xml}
     }